Latest Patents
Wils’ latest patents include a topical composition designed for treating bad body odors, especially halitosis. This innovative application targets both oral hygiene and skin areas susceptible to odors due to microbial activity, such as underarms and feet. The formulation includes components like cyclodextrin and a 1,4-3,6-dianhydrohexitol derivative, which are beneficial for capturing and neutralizing odors.
Another significant patent by Wils involves an emulsifying composition for creating oil-in-water (O/W) Pickering emulsions. This formulation is especially relevant for cosmetic applications and features natural emulsifiers that facilitate the production of stable emulsions at low temperatures. The use of ingredients such as alkyl polyglucosides demonstrates Wils' commitment to combining efficacy and natural components in cosmetic products.
